Elizabeth T. Bickel
June 27, 1917 - September 2, 2012
Macon, Georgia- Elizabeth T. Bickel
Macon . . . Elizabeth T. Bickel went home to be with Jesus, Sunday, September 2, 2012. Funeral services will be held at 11:00 a.m., Wednesday, September 5, 2012, at Bass United Methodist Church. Major Don and Daphanie Vick will officiate. Burial will be at 3:30 p.m., in Webbs Creek Baptist Church Cemetery, 647 Webbs Creek Road, Commerce, Georgia 30529. The family will greet friends from 6:00 p.m. until 8:00 p.m., Tuesday, September 4, 2012, at Monroe County Memorial Chapel.
Mrs. Bickel, the daughter of the late James Robert Toney and Dora Lee Wilson Toney, was born June 27, 1917, in Spartanburg, South Carolina. Her husband, Leroy Bickel and her grandson Christopher Mason preceded her in death. Mrs. Bickel retired from Georgia Co Op for the Blind, working at the Federal Building and Macon City Hall in the concession stand. She was an active member of the Salvation Army with over sixty years of service.
Survivors include her children, MaryAnna Jenkinson of Helen, Rebecca (Eddie) Mason of Ft. Valley and Dorothy (Mike) Collins of Macon, sister, Mary Steed Williams of Commerce, brother, Warren Toney of Commerce, eight grandchildren, nineteen great grandchildren and six great great grandchildren.
